First-click attribution
First-click acknowledgment versions credit history conversions to the network that first introduced a possible customer to your brand name. This method allows marketing experts to much better understand the recognition stage of their advertising and marketing channel and optimize advertising investing.

This model is easy to implement and understand, and it offers exposure into the networks that are most effective at bring in preliminary consumer interest. Nonetheless, it disregards succeeding communications and can result in a misalignment of advertising approaches and objectives.

For example, let's state that a possible consumer discovers your company via a Facebook advertisement. If you use a first-click attribution version, all credit scores for the sale would certainly go to the Facebook ad. This might cause you to prioritize Facebook ads over various other advertising and marketing efforts, such as top quality search or retargeting projects.

Last-click acknowledgment
The Last-Click attribution design designates conversion credit rating to the final advertising and marketing network or touchpoint that the customer engaged with prior to making a purchase. While this method supplies simpleness, it can fail to think about exactly how various other advertising and marketing initiatives affected the buyer journey. Other designs, such as the Time-Decay and Data-Driven Acknowledgment versions, supply more accurate insights right into marketing performance.

Last-Click Attribution is basic to establish and can streamline ROI estimations for your advertising and marketing campaigns. However, it can neglect essential contributions from other advertising channels. For instance, a client may see your Facebook ad, then click on a Google ad before making a purchase. The last Google ad obtains the conversion credit scores, however the preliminary Facebook ad played an essential role in the customer journey.

Linear attribution
Straight acknowledgment versions disperse conversion credit score just as throughout all touchpoints in the client journey, which is especially advantageous for multi-touch marketing projects. This version can additionally aid marketing experts recognize underperforming networks, so they can designate a lot more sources to them and improve their reach and performance.

U-shaped acknowledgment
Unlike linear acknowledgment models, U-shaped acknowledgment acknowledges the relevance of both understanding and conversion. It appoints 40% of credit score to the first and last touchpoint, while the staying 20% is distributed equally among the center communications. This design is an excellent option for marketing experts that wish to prioritize lead generation and conversion while acknowledging the importance of center touchpoints.
